Output 66ee2384c311346ad254fae84b3d3b01144c6ec48ff6b1877dd1293757c1316d:442

value
3978
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e107fa14c68b3e0d326aae5d702b8d015992424af2c10e7c19c8f6bec4b73406
address
bc1puyrl59xx3vlq6vn24ewhq2udq9veysj27tqsulqeermta39hxsrq9kkxs6
transaction
66ee2384c311346ad254fae84b3d3b01144c6ec48ff6b1877dd1293757c1316d
spent
true